npm install pdfjs-dist@2.0.943 2、vue页面中的写法: <template></template>importPDFfrom"pdfjs-dist";import{Loading}from"element-ui";import*asapifrom"@/api/yourapi";PDF.disableWorker=true;exportdefault{data(){return{pdfDoc:null,pages:0,};},asyncmounted(){awaitthis.fetchPDFData(id);},meth...
首先,你需要在你的 Vue 项目中安装 pdfjs-dist 库。你可以使用 npm 或 yarn 来完成这一操作: bash npm install pdfjs-dist 或者 bash yarn add pdfjs-dist 2. 在 Vue 项目中引入 pdfjs-dist 在你的 Vue 组件中,你需要引入 pdfjs-dist 库的相关模块。通常你需要引入 pdf.js 和pdf.worker.js: jav...
index.js代码如下 // src/components/pdf/index.jsimport'./index.less'importPdffrom'./pdf'Pdf.install=(Vue)=>{Vue.component(Pdf.name,Pdf);};exportdefaultPdf pdf.js代码如下 // src/components/pdf/pdf.jsimportgetPdfjsDist from'@/components/pdf/getPdfjsDist'export default{name:'Pdf',props:{...
1 进入到项目根目录,鼠标右键选择Git,然后使用命令安装 pdfjs-dist 2 打开HBuilderX工具,新建vue文件,并输入文件名,点击创建 3 接着打开vue文件,导入pdfjs-dist,然后设置路径 4 在template标签中,插入一个div和iframe标签,并设置样式 5 在iframe标签中,添加属性src绑定变量,并初始化变量值 6 打开App...
没有get到 vue-pdf、pdfjs-dist 的好,直接使用pdfjs插件。 pdfjs使用教程: 1、官网下载压缩包:http://mozilla.github.io/pdf.js/getting_started/#download(下载稳定版) 2、将下载下来的文件解压缩后,将里面的pdf文件夹拷贝到项目中的public文件夹中 ...
vue引入pdfjs-dist 2.8.335版本之后报错 1.首先2.8.335版本之前引入方式 import pdfJSfrom"pdfjs-dist"; import workerSrcfrom'pdfjs-dist/build/pdf.worker.entry'pdfJS.workerSrc=workerSrc;//或者使用import pdfJSfrom'pdfjs-dist/es5/build/pdf.js'...
如果你需要一个功能强大、兼容性好的PDF渲染库,那么pdfjs-dist可能是一个不错的选择;如果你正在使用React框架开发应用,并且希望以更简洁的方式实现PDF预览功能,那么react-pdf可能更适合你;同样地,如果你正在使用Vue.js框架开发应用,那么pdf-viewer可能是一个不错的选择。 无论选择哪种方案,都需要仔细阅读官方文档和...
最近公司挺多项目使用了pdfjs-dist这个库来实现移动端预览pdf,记录一下使用这个库里面的一些坑, pdfjs-dist 其实就是pdf.js,底层都是它,本来以为直接引入,...
4.2",???"pdfjs-dist":?"^2.14.305",???"vue":?"^3.2.13"??},2、代码 <template>?????放大???缩小??????????
const pdfJS = window["pdfjs-dist/build/pdf"]; import { ref } import 'vue'; const pdfEnd = ref(0); // 尾页码 const myCanvas = ref(null); // 拿到pdf dom let pdfObj = null; // 用于保存pdf实例 const curPage = ref(1); // 当前页 ...